Dr. Wollman is a medical psychologist specializing in public health and community health promotion and wellness. As an advocate for evidenced-based practice, Dr. Wollman supports the use of programs, policies or other strategies that have been evaluated and demonstrated to be effective in preventing health problems based upon the best-available research evidence. Her professional activities in public health have provided her with a wealth of knowledge concerning the overall operation of the U.S. Health Care System that she is privileged to share with her students.
